Business Class from Dallas to Muscat
There's no nonstop from Dallas to Muscat, so every Dallas to Muscat business class itinerary routes through a connecting hub — either Dubai on Emirates or a European or Gulf gateway on Oman Air's partners. That connection actually works in your favor: it breaks up a genuinely brutal ultra-long-haul routing (roughly 15.5 hours of flying time before you even factor in the layover) and gives you a chance to stretch out, shower, or hit a lounge before the final leg into Oman.

Muscat itself rewards travelers who want Gulf sophistication without the mega-city intensity of Dubai or Doha. The Sultanate has kept its skyline low and its old town intact — the Mutrah Corniche, the fish market, and Sultan Qaboos Grand Mosque all sit within a short drive of each other, and the Al Hajar mountains rise dramatically just outside the city for day trips into wadis and canyons. It's a slower, more traditional introduction to the Arabian Peninsula, and increasingly a stopover-friendly base for onward trips into East Africa or South Asia.

Emirates is the workhorse option here, connecting through Dubai with a short onward hop to Muscat. Their business class product varies by aircraft, but on the 777 and especially the A380 you get full lie-flat seats in a 1-2-1 configuration, direct aisle access, and — on the A380 — the onboard bar that's become something of a signature. ICE, their entertainment system, remains one of the deepest libraries in the sky, which matters when you're logging serious hours in transit. Oman Air, by contrast, gives you the pride of the home carrier on the final approach — their business cabin is also 1-2-1 lie-flat, generally quieter and less crowded than Emirates' hub-heavy flights, and their Muscat lounge is a genuinely relaxing way to end a long journey with Arabian hospitality rather than another crowded international terminal.

On pricing: retail business class fares on this routing regularly run north of $8,000-9,000 round-trip, which is steep for a leisure or even most business trips. Through our consolidator agreements we're seeing Dallas to Muscat business class fares from $2,650 up to $7,800 round-trip, with the lower end typically tied to Emirates' off-peak inventory and slightly less flexible fare rules. The wide range reflects seasonality and how far out you book — this is not a route with abundant premium seat inventory, so waiting until six weeks out usually means paying near the top of that range, if seats remain at all.
Travel Tips
January through March and October through December are your best windows, both for pricing and for weather — Omani summers are extremely hot, and airlines know demand softens accordingly, which occasionally creates opportunities but also means less capacity is scheduled. Book 2-3 months ahead for the best combination of fare and seat choice, especially if you want the A380 bar or a specific Oman Air departure.
